Description

The properties of metals and alloys, and thus their effectiveness in applications, are closely related to the processing methods applied. Metallurgists and other technologists involved with metals and alloys are provided with a unique overview of processing techniques and their effects. From the Contents: Flemings: Solidification Processing. Suryanarayana: Rapid Solidification. Mordike: Surface Modification by Lasers. Arunachalam/Sundaresan: Powder Metallurgy. Koch: Mechanical Milling and Alloying. Follstaedt: Ion Implantation and Ion-Beam Mixing. Pashley: The Epitaxy of Metals. Somekh/Greer: Metallic Multilayers. Humphreys: Recrystallization and Recovery. Cahn: Measurement and Control of Texture. de Bonte/Roos/Celis: Electrodeposition of Metals and Alloys. Sahm/Keller: Solidification Processing Under Microgravity. Siegel: Cluster Assembly of Nanophase Materials.
